Trump Says He Would Have Had a Very Nasty Life' if He'd Lost the Election
Briefly

In a recent statement, President Trump reflected on the severe implications he faced if he lost the presidential election, revealing it could have led to a tumultuous and potentially jail-ridden life. At an investment summit, he insinuated that his campaign was not just about winning the presidency but also about safeguarding his freedom amidst numerous criminal charges. Trump expressed his belief that he has faced unprecedented mistreatment compared to other presidents despite his legal woes, emphasizing the courage it took to run amid such risks.
If I lost, it would have been very bad. It was dangerous, actually very dangerous.
Nobody was treated like me, he said. Nobody, and I will tell you, you learn a lot about yourself.
